%0 Journal Article %A Chayma Bahar and Chokri Baccouch and Hedi Sakli and Nizar Sakli %D 2021 %J International Journal of Computer and Information Engineering %B World Academy of Science, Engineering and Technology %I Open Science Index 171, 2021 %T Connected Objects with Optical Rectenna for Wireless Information Systems %U https://publications.waset.org/pdf/10011886 %V 171 %X Harvesting and transport of optical and radiofrequency signals are a topical subject with multiple challenges. In this paper, we present a Optical RECTENNA system. We propose here a hybrid system solar cell antenna for 5G mobile communications networks. Thus, we propose rectifying circuit. A parametric study is done to follow the influence of load resistance and input power on Optical RECTENNA system performance. Thus, we propose a solar cell antenna structure in the frequency band of future 5G standard in 2.45 GHz bands. %P 183 - 186
